This Monday, the French national team will play Iraq in their second match of the 2026 World Cup qualifiers at 11 p.m. at Lincoln Financial Field. Five Paris Saint-Germain players, all French, will be involved in the match: Lucas Hernandez, Warren Zaïre-Emery, Désiré Doué, Bradley Barcola, and Ousmane Dembélé. L’Equipe announced this Sunday a probable lineup featuring Barcola and Dembélé.

Mbappé

Barcola – Olise – Dembélé

Rabiot – Koné

Digne – Saliba – Upamecano – Koundé

Maignan

Doué would therefore be one of the “losers” compared to the match against Senegal, which isn’t unreasonable after his mixed performance, while Barcola made a strong entrance. There’s also the question of the most suitable profile for the opponent and the expected match. Changes can occur in every match with such a deep squad. Obviously, there’s also the very tough competition for places.

All the better, this means that Les Bleus are well-equipped to go far. The challenge now is to find the best possible formula at each stage. Nothing is simple. Moreover, this lineup isn’t official, and changes are still possible.
